Clinical observation of immediate implantation and immediate restoration on patients with potential edentulous jaws

Abstract: To preliminarily evaluate the clinical efficacy of immediate implantation and immediate restoration on patients with potential edentulous jaws. Methods:?A retrospective analysis of 17 patients with poetential edentulous jaws from January 2016 to December 2019 was conducted, including 4 patients in the upper jaw, 7 patients in the lower jaw, and 6 patients in both jaws. Immediate implantation and immediate restoration were adopted. After 24 months (range from 12 to 36 months) of the mean follow-up period, the clinical efficacy was analyzed. Results:?All patients have successfully completed the entire treatment procedure. A total of 128 implants were implanted in 17 patients. No implant osseointegration failure occurred during the observation period. Two cases had peri-implant mucositis after operation while 4 cases had mechanical complications of temporary restorations, and 3 cases had mechanical complications of permanent restorations, all of which were porcelain /plastic fracture. All patients were satisfied with the chewing and aesthetic effects. Conclusions:?Patients with poetential edentulous jaws undergo immediate implantation and immediate restoration can achieve ideal clinical effect under the conditions of strictly grasping the indications, ensuring the implant torque, and obtaining the cooperation of patients.
